Among Thursday’s best bets on television:
“The Vampire Diaries” picks up four months after Damon (Ian Somerhalder) and Bonnie (Kat Graham) sacrificed themselves to save their loved ones. 8 p.m., The CW.
“Gracepoint” is an adaptation of the highly acclaimed British crime saga “Broadchurch.” David Tennant and Anna Gunn play cops assigned to a murder case that shatters the calm of a small coastal town in Northern California. 9 p.m., Fox.
“Bad Judge”? Bad show. 9 p.m., NBC.
The gimmicky new sitcom love story, “A to Z,” based on the alphabet is bound to do poorly, numbers-wise. 9:30 p.m., NBC.
Also returning: “Reign,” 9 p.m., CW.
